Summary:The invention relates to a railway signal comprehensive maintenance system and method based on an intelligent decision-making expert system. To establish an intelligent control and maintenance technology for signal repair and maintenance under a long and large dense tunnel group condition of a high-speed railway is extremely urgent. The railway signal comprehensive maintenance system takes a high-speed railway signal system as the basis; an indoor microcomputer monitoring system is used for realizing acquisition of indoor equipment state information, and an intelligent AGENT unit is used for acquiring voltage and current of outdoor signal equipment in real time; and finally, acquired equipment information is recorded into each grade of database server, and fault information of an expert knowledge base is used for carrying out comparing judgment or pre-judgment or for providing a fault solution fed back to each grade of intelligent display terminal to guide signal maintainers to carry out fault processing. According to the railway signal comprehensive maintenance system, the risks that the system loses efficacy under the influence of manual factors or equipment, environment and other factors in a full life circle process of the signal system are reduced; and the working performance of the signal system is effectively improved, the faults are reduced and the operation risks are reduced.
